Emergence of Gamification in Recruitment Strategy

Over the past decade, recruiters have recognised the potential of gamification to improve candidate experience, screen talent more effectively, and foster a dynamic employer brand. The core idea involves applying game-inspired elements such as scoring, challenges, and leaderboards to attract and evaluate job applicants.

Best Practices for Incorporating Gamified Elements in Recruitment

  1. Design Role-Relevant Challenges: Create game scenarios that mirror actual job tasks.
  2. Balance Fun and Functionality: Engage without sacrificing assessment accuracy.
  3. Ensure Accessibility: Develop inclusive games accessible across devices and abilities.
  4. Leverage Data Analytics: Use collected data to refine the recruitment process continually.
